如何复制Excel受保护内容?能否安全解锁?
作者:佚名|分类:EXCEL|浏览:147|发布时间:2025-04-03 22:25:59
如何复制Excel受保护内容?能否安全解锁?
随着工作需求的日益复杂,Excel表格在数据处理和分析中扮演着重要角色。然而,有时我们会遇到Excel表格受保护的情况,无法直接复制其中的内容。本文将详细介绍如何复制Excel受保护内容,并探讨其安全性。
一、Excel受保护内容的原因
1. 单元格或工作表被设置密码保护:在Excel中,用户可以为单元格或工作表设置密码,以防止他人修改或访问。
2. 文件被整体加密:某些情况下,整个Excel文件可能被加密,需要密码才能打开。
3. 使用了数字签名:某些Excel文件可能使用了数字签名,这也会限制对文件内容的访问。
二、复制Excel受保护内容的方法
1. 使用密码解锁
(1)打开受保护的Excel文件。
(2)在“审阅”选项卡中,点击“解除保护”按钮。
(3)输入正确的密码,点击“确定”按钮。
(4)此时,受保护的单元格或工作表将变为可编辑状态,可以复制其中的内容。
2. 使用VBA代码解锁
(1)打开Excel文件,按下“Alt + F11”键进入VBA编辑器。
(2)在“插入”菜单中选择“模块”,在打开的模块窗口中粘贴以下代码:
```vba
Sub UnprotectSheet()
Dim ws As Worksheet
For Each ws In ThisWorkbook.Sheets
If ws.ProtectContents Then
ws.Unprotect Password:="your_password"
End If
Next ws
End Sub
```
(3)将“your_password”替换为实际的密码。
(4)关闭VBA编辑器,回到Excel界面,按下“Alt + F8”键,选择“UnprotectSheet”宏,点击“运行”按钮。
(5)此时,受保护的单元格或工作表将变为可编辑状态,可以复制其中的内容。
3. 使用第三方软件解锁
市面上有许多第三方软件可以帮助解锁Excel文件,如Advanced Excel Password Recovery、Password Recovery Wizard for Excel等。这些软件通常具有以下特点:
(1)支持多种加密方式:包括密码保护、数字签名、文件加密等。
(2)支持多种操作系统:包括Windows、Mac OS、Linux等。
(3)解锁速度快:部分软件可以在几秒钟内解锁受保护的Excel文件。
三、安全性探讨
1. 使用密码解锁:这种方法的安全性取决于密码的复杂程度。如果密码过于简单,容易被破解。
2. 使用VBA代码解锁:这种方法的安全性较高,因为VBA代码通常不易被他人察觉。
3. 使用第三方软件解锁:这种方法的安全性取决于软件的可靠性。选择知名、口碑良好的软件可以降低风险。
四、相关问答
1. 问:使用密码解锁是否安全?
答: 使用密码解锁的安全性取决于密码的复杂程度。如果密码过于简单,容易被破解。建议设置复杂的密码,并定期更换。
2. 问:使用VBA代码解锁是否安全?
答: 使用VBA代码解锁的安全性较高,因为VBA代码通常不易被他人察觉。但请注意,如果他人知道你的VBA代码,他们也可能解锁受保护的Excel文件。
3. 问:使用第三方软件解锁是否安全?
答: 使用第三方软件解锁的安全性取决于软件的可靠性。选择知名、口碑良好的软件可以降低风险。同时,请注意保护个人隐私,避免泄露敏感信息。
4. 问:如何防止Excel文件被他人解锁?
答: 可以设置复杂的密码,并定期更换。此外,可以使用数字签名来增强文件的安全性。
总结,复制Excel受保护内容有多种方法,但每种方法都有其优缺点。在实际操作中,应根据具体情况选择合适的方法,并注意保护文件的安全性。